Important Considerations When Selecting a Wedding DJ



1. Expertise



Seek out a DJ with significant experience in wedding receptions. Ask about their background and how many weddings they've DJed.



2. Playlist Diversity



Verify that the DJ offers a diverse range of music genres to suit different preferences. Talk about your preferred genres and crucial songs.



3. Sound System



Ask about the quality of equipment the DJ utilizes. Professional-grade equipment guarantees clear sound output across your event.



4. Attitude



Pick a DJ whose demeanor aligns with your reception atmosphere. They should be polite, approachable, and capable of engage with your guests appropriately.



5. Fees



Evaluate pricing from various DJs, but keep in mind that the cheapest option isn't always provide the best value. Find a balance between price and quality.
